CPR abilities for a coastal town

CPR is the one first aid skill that the majority of people fear however likewise most require. Every cpr course Noosa residents go to is, at its core, about buying time for the brain up until a defibrillator or paramedics can bring back an appropriate heart rhythm.

In reality, CPR is physically requiring, and doing it on a complete stranger, a coworker, or a relative is emotionally challenging. That is why cpr training Noosa suppliers run need to consist of duplicated, realistic practice on adult and child manikins, with a trainer who presses you to fix depth and speed, not just satisfactory effort.

If you only remember one structured procedure from your training, let it be the immediate action steps when you discover someone collapsed and unresponsive. Here is a simple, practical sequence you will rehearse lot of times in a quality first aid and cpr course Noosa homeowners participate in:

Check for danger. Try to find surf dangers, traffic, electricity, or anything else that might hurt you or bystanders. Check action. Speak loudly, tap their shoulders, and try to find any indication they react. Call for assistance. If there is somebody close by, direct them plainly to call 000 and bring the nearest AED if available. Open air passage and examine breathing. Tilt the head somewhat back, raise the chin, and look, listen, and feel for normal breathing for approximately 10 seconds. Start CPR if not breathing generally. Start chest compressions in the centre of the chest, about one third of the chest depth, at a rate near 100 to 120 compressions per minute.

That fifth action is where lots of people are reluctant. In a beach context, there might be sand, water, and a panicked group watching. If you have completed a recent cpr refresher course Noosa trainers run, you will have practised in those conditions and be less startled by them.

AED usage is also part of many cpr courses Noosa citizens attend today. Modern defibrillators give clear spoken directions and just shock when suitable. The main skill is having the self-confidence to open the system, apply the pads to bare skin, and follow the prompts. After an excellent cpr course Noosa residents generally report that the AED section was much less challenging than they expected.

How frequently must you revitalize your skills?

The formal credibility of an emergency treatment certificate Noosa employers identify is generally 3 years for the main emergency treatment part, and one year for CPR. Laws can vary somewhat by industry, however from a practical viewpoint, yearly CPR refreshers are sensible for anybody who may realistically require to utilize those skills.

CPR in specific fades rapidly. People forget hand positioning, depth, and speed, or they pick up mistaken beliefs from television. A brief cpr refresher course Noosa based can reset your technique and update you on any guideline changes.

For basic first aid, a complete course every three years is a common pattern, however if you work in higher threat settings, manage children, or invest a lot of time supervising water activities, you might select to refresh more frequently. The cost and time of a day's training compare positively with the years of assurance and competence you gain.

First aid for the beach and river: useful preparations

Locals who spend a lot of time near the water frequently develop their own micro regimens, typically after learning from a scare. A well considered emergency treatment package becomes part of that, but so is basic planning.

For regular beachgoers, a compact, water resistant pouch in your beach bag can make a huge distinction. It does not need to be sophisticated. As a guide, a practical "Noosa water day" set might consist of:

    A couple of pairs of non latex gloves, an emergency situation blanket, adhesive dressings, and a number of triangular bandages A little saline solution or clean water container for eye and injury irrigation A basic resuscitation mask or face shield for more secure rescue breaths if you are trained to use them A list of essential phone numbers, understood allergic reactions or conditions for relative, and any appropriate medications such as an inhaler or auto injector

This matches, not changes, the general public resources already around you. Pay attention to where lifeguard stations, AED units, and gain access to points are when you get here. In an emergency, understanding which direction to run for equipment can save a whole minute.

If you boat or paddleboard on the river or offshore, your first aid planning ought to likewise represent time to coast, interaction (charged phone in a waterproof case, marine radio where proper), and sun exposure dangers. Training that referrals real Noosa River and Laguna Bay circumstances will feel much less abstract as soon as you are out there.
